Underbed Fifth Wheel Rail Kit and Hitch for 2007 Ford F-350
Question:
Hello, I have a puck system curt 5th wheel hitch from my 2017 f350 and wish to use the same hitch on my 2007 f350. I am looking for a current rail system install kit for this truck, can you point me in the right direction?
asked by: Barry
Expert Reply:
Reese used to make an Elite rail kit that fit your 2007 Ford F-350 but at this time they stopped making it. This was same puck system that your F-350 would have came with.
So for an underbed rail kit and hitch that fits your 2007 Ford F-350 you'd want the B and W Turnoverball rail kit part # BWGNRK1108 and the hitch # BWRVK3500 and you'd be set.
